Dodge - Challenger - 1970

[ translate ]

This Dodge Challenger from the sought-after year 1970 has been fully restored, it was converted into a tribute Challenger 440 R/T SIX PACK. The engine is a 'period correct' 440ciu engine from 1970, the engine has been completely overhauled and thus runs perfectly with its 3 carburettors, hence 'SIX-PACK'. The automatic transmission also shifts smoothly. Technically and mechanically like new! Visually also in an absolute excellent condition. The body is super sleek. The paint is perfect, it’s the original Mopar colour of that time. The interior is also impeccably beautiful. But also the bottom, the engine compartment and boot space are in a top condition. This car was registered in the Netherlands in January 2018. It therefore has a new Dutch Periodic Vehicle Inspection, valid until early 2020. This is a great advantage when you want to register the car in any other European country. Cars with a US title are much more difficult to register in any other European country and it can take months, if it is at all possible.
